Responsibilities
- You'll use your analytical and technical skills to develop data-driven solutions, create targeted audience segments, and design measurement strategies that optimize campaign performance.
- Partner with stakeholders to define and build target audiences
- Develop segmentation strategies, including suppression lists
- Collaborate effectively with technical and non-technical teams
- Manage lead scoring and routing
- Build reporting dashboards and ad hoc reports for marketers
- 3+ years overall experience in SQL including building custom audience segments
Requirements
- Experience in SFDC or similar CRM tools
- Strong understanding of audience segmentation and targeting
